helm双引号注释值

问题描述 投票:0回答:1

我正在尝试引用我的注释值。我正在尝试这样

annotations:
  {{- range $key, $value := .Values.ingress.annotations }}
     {{ $key }}: {{ printf "%s" $value | quote }}
  {{- end }}

和此

annotations:
  {{- range $key, $value := .Values.ingress.annotations }}
     {{ $key }}: "{{ $value }}"
  {{- end }}

这是我的values.yaml

annotations:
    kubernetes.io/ingress.class: nginx
    nginx.ingress.kubernetes.io/force-ssl-redirect: false

但是它不起作用。即使我将values.yaml掌中的注释值双引号也删除了引号。有人可以告诉我如何在注释中使用双引号值吗?

kubernetes kubernetes-helm kubernetes-ingress nginx-ingress
1个回答
0
投票

仅使用

annotations:
{{- range $key, $value := .Values.ingress.annotations }}
    {{ $key }}: {{ $value | quote }}
{{- end }}
© www.soinside.com 2019 - 2024. All rights reserved.